It is based on the KDE Frameworks 5, Samba's client library (libsmbclient) and, optionally, the KDSoap WS-Discovery client. It scans your network neighborhood for all available workgroups, servers and shares and can mount all desired shares to your local file system. It is released under the terms of the GNU General Public License, version 2 (GPL v2+). Linux, FreeBSD and its derivatives (e. g. GhostBSD and TrueOS), NetBSD and DragonFly BSD are officially supported. .
